从Matlab仿真到DSP实现信号处理算法

摘    要:当用Matlab完成数字信号处理算法仿真后,如何在DSP芯片上实时实现,是电气信息类大学生需要掌握的一项重要的工程实践能力。在仿真过程中,有算法移植、DSP工程建立和算法实现这三个关键环节。本文介绍了当信号处理算法完成离线仿真后到DSP实时实现的具体步骤,并针对此过程中的常见问题,给出相应的解决方案。

Signal Processing Algorithms from Simulation with Matlab to Implement with DSP

Abstract:It is an important practice ability for the graduate and graduated students in the electrical and information specialty how to implement digital signal processing algorithm with DSP chips in real-time after algorithm simulated by Matlab.There are three key stages in this process,such as algorithm transplantation,DSP project design and algorithm implement.This paper presents the implement steps of signal processing algorithms with DSP chips after off-line simulation by Matlab,and provides the corresponding solutions for common problems occurred in the procedure.
